软考初级程序员考试范围-软考初级程序员考试范围

在当今信息化快速发展的背景下,软考初级程序员考试作为国家职业技能鉴定的重要组成部分,其考试范围涵盖了计算机基础知识、编程语言、软件开发流程以及项目管理等核心内容。作为一家拥有20余年历史的培训机构,琨辉考证网始终致力于为学员提供高质量、权威的备考资料和学习指导。本文将详细介绍软考初级程序员考试范围,并结合实际考试内容,为考生提供系统、全面的备考攻略,助力考生顺利通过考试。
一、软考初级程序员考试范围 软考初级程序员考试是全国计算机技术与软件专业技术资格(水平)考试中的一级科目,主要面向具有计算机相关专业背景的人员,考核内容包括计算机基础知识、编程语言、软件开发基础、数据结构与算法等内容。考试范围广泛,涵盖理论与实践,旨在考察考生对计算机基本概念、编程基础、软件开发流程以及项目管理的掌握程度。 琨辉考证网作为一家专业且经验丰富的培训机构,针对考试范围进行了系统梳理,提供详细的备考指南,帮助考生高效备考。
二、考试内容详解
1.计算机基础知识 计算机基础知识是考试的起点,包括计算机组成原理、操作系统、数据结构、网络基础、数据库基础等。这部分内容是理解后续内容的基础,也常作为考试的难点。 - 计算机组成原理:包括计算机硬件结构、存储系统、输入输出设备等。 - 操作系统:掌握进程、线程、内存管理、文件系统等基本概念。 - 数据结构:包括数据的存储结构(数组、链表、树、图)、算法(排序、查找)等。 - 网络基础:了解TCP/IP协议、HTTP/HTTPS、网络拓扑等基本知识。
2.编程语言基础 初级程序员考试中,编程语言部分主要考察考生对Java、C语言或Python等语言的基本语法、数据类型、控制结构、函数、类与对象等的理解与应用能力。 - Java:掌握面向对象编程、异常处理、多线程等。 - C语言:熟悉指针、结构体、预处理指令等。 - Python:掌握基本语法、数据结构、函数、模块等。
3.软件开发基础 软件开发基础包括软件生命周期、需求分析、设计、编码、测试、维护等基本流程。考生需理解软件开发文档的编写规范,以及软件测试的基本方法。 - 软件生命周期:包括需求分析、设计、编码、测试、部署和维护。 - 需求分析:掌握用户需求的收集与分析方法。 - 设计:包括系统设计、模块设计、数据库设计等。 - 编码:掌握基本的编程技巧与规范。 - 测试:了解单元测试、集成测试、系统测试等方法。
4.数据结构与算法 数据结构与算法是考试的重要组成部分,主要考察考生对常见数据结构(如数组、链表、栈、队列、树、图)和算法(如排序、查找、递归、动态规划)的理解与应用能力。 - 数据结构:包括数组、链表、栈、队列、树、图等。 - 算法:包括排序、查找、递归、动态规划等。
三、备考攻略
1.建立系统的学习计划 备考初级程序员考试需要系统性、持续性。建议考生根据考试大纲制定学习计划,合理分配时间,确保每个知识点都得到充分掌握。 - 每日学习:建议每天学习3-4小时,保持学习节奏。 - 分阶段复习:将考试内容分为基础、提高、冲刺三个阶段,逐步提升能力。 - 重点突破:针对考试中出现的高频考点和易错点进行重点复习。
2.多做真题与模拟练习 真题是备考的重要工具,通过做题可以了解考试难度和题型分布,同时也能发现自己的薄弱环节。 - 真题分析:仔细阅读真题,分析题型与解题思路。 - 模拟考试:在模拟考试中,严格遵守考试时间,提升应试能力。
3.注重实践能力 编程能力是考试的核心,考生需注重实践,通过编写代码巩固所学知识。 - 编程练习:利用在线编程平台(如LeetCode、CodeWars)进行练习。 - 项目开发:根据考试要求,完成一个小型项目,提升实际开发能力。
4.参考权威资料 备考过程中,参考权威的教材和辅导资料是必不可少的。 - 教材推荐:如《Java编程思想》、《C程序设计语言》、《Python编程:从入门到实践》等。 - 辅导资料:琨辉考证网提供的一线名师讲义、历年真题解析、备考指南等,是考生的得力助手。
四、备考建议
1.注重基础,打好根基 初级程序员考试注重基础,考生应从计算机基础知识开始,逐步深入学习编程语言和软件开发流程。不要急于求成,要扎实掌握每个知识点。
2.理论与实践结合 理论知识是基础,但实践是关键。考生在学习过程中,应结合实际项目进行练习,提升解决实际问题的能力。
3.合理利用时间 考试时间有限,考生需合理安排复习时间,避免临时抱佛脚。建议利用周末和假期进行重点复习,确保知识点全面掌握。
4.参与学习小组 加入学习小组,与 fellow考生一起交流学习经验,互相督促,可以有效提高学习效率。
五、琨辉考证网:助力考生高效备考 琨辉考证网作为一家拥有20余年经验的专业培训机构,始终坚持以考生为中心,提供全面、系统的备考指导。我们的课程内容经过精心设计,涵盖考试大纲的全部知识点,结合历年真题,帮助考生掌握考试重点、难点和常考点。 - 课程体系:涵盖计算机基础知识、编程语言、软件开发、数据结构与算法等模块。 - 教学方式:采用“讲授+练习+真题解析”三位一体的教学模式。 - 服务保障:提供一对一答疑、模拟考试、成绩查询等服务,确保考生顺利通过考试。
六、归结起来说 软考初级程序员考试是一项具有挑战性的考试,但只要考生认真准备、科学复习,一定能够顺利通过。琨辉考证网作为专业的培训机构,将继续为广大考生提供优质的备考资源和指导,助力每一位考生实现职业发展与个人成长。无论你是初学者还是经验丰富的考生,都可以在这里找到适合自己的备考路径。让琨辉考证网成为你成功路上的坚实后盾。